Have you ever wanted to share a tweet or Instagram photo smack-dab in the middle of a forum post? If you have, today is your lucky day! We've just added a new feature to our forums that allow you to easily embed tweets or Instagram content directly into your posts.
To get started, all you need to do is reply to a post or start a new thread in any of our forums. When you do so, you'll see two new buttons in your editor (pictured below). Click the Twitter button to insert a tweet, or the Instagram button to insert an Instagram picture or video.
Instructions are located within each popup window to help guide you along.
Now I can already hear some saying 'Hold on a tick, I don't see these buttons on my device!? What gives!?' At this time the Twitter and Instagram buttons are found in the FULL desktop version of our forums only.
If you prefer the mobile version of our forums, you'll want to click the 'Full Site' link at the bottom of the page to view the full site, enabling the fully featured post editor.
